Re: A max drive?

This is the one that comes with the Max drive.
$30 on Amazon.

This is the one I bought.
$20 on Amazon.
Both of them work with transferring games. You are paying the extra ten bucks for a 16 MB flash drive. You can find at least a 256 MB, if not a 512 MB flash drive for that extra ten bucks. Then you can use it for other things besides RPGM games.
I've seen 2 GB flash drives go for as cheap as $20 on sale and with mail in rebate at my work, as well.
Just take the $10-$20 extra bucks, and invest in a bigger flash drive is my advice to you.

Re: A max drive?
Well, the second one does not come with a drive, so the amount of games it holds is dependant on what size flash drive you buy. However, to think logically about this, the first one has a 16 MB flash drive. On an 8 MB memory card, you can fit 3 RPGM2-3 games, but using the Action Replay software, it "crushes" the files to fit more on the flash drive. To be honest, the 16 MB one is probably plenty big, as long as you have the games you want backed up on the PC, and only use it to transfer a few games at a time. So it's really up to you.
